I think the dark green paint supplied by Shopsmith is the color that is a close match to the Rustoleum Verde Green…or maybe the Rustoleum Verde Green is a close match to the Shopsmith dark green??? Like jpg has pointed out and as the Shopsmith picture indicates, it is not hammered.

I believe a lot of greenie restorations used the rustoleum silver paint as a substitute for the lighter green paint. Seems like there is post somewhere on the forum where special attention was taken to get an exact color match for the original greenie colors.
